To convert Gram-force (gf) to Pound-force (lbf), multiply the value by 0.002205. The conversion factor is based on standardized unit definitions and is suitable for engineering analysis, system design, and professional measurement workflows.
| gram-force | pound-force |
|---|---|
| 1 | 0.0022 |
| 2 | 0.00441 |
| 5 | 0.01102 |
| 10 | 0.02205 |
| 25 | 0.05512 |
| 50 | 0.11023 |
| 100 | 0.22046 |
